gauages

I have read alot in this forum about heat buildup with the PSD. Are aftermarket gagues a good idea on stock trucks? Or are they only required with aftermarket modications such as exhaust pipes or the Predator? I plan I some heavy towing in the desert this summer and do not want to fry anything!

Even if you don't plan on chipping or programming your engine. If you plan on towing heavy items (like a 32 foot 5th wheel), then I would recommend at minimum a transmission gauge.

A larger exhaust will dissipate engine heat faster. I also have a 04 and I do not intend to chip or program it until after the warranty is expired, (100,000 miles)
